div#crea
{
  float:left;
  background:#BCD;
  padding:4px;
  padding-left:4px;
  padding-right:0px;
  margin:0px; 
  width:49%;   
}

div#solvi
{  
 margin:0px;
 background:#CDB;
 padding:4px;
 padding-right:4px;
  padding-left:4px;
  margin-left:50%;
  margin-right:0px; 
}

form {margin-top:5px;
  margin-bottom:2px;}

div#crea form {  float:left; margin-right:6px;
      }

div#solvi form {  float:right; margin-left:6px;
      }

form input,select {font-size: 100%; 
        font-family: Consolas,"Lucida Console", monospace;
}

.go { color: #F00;}
.go:hover {color: #000;}

.bia {background:white; padding-left:2px; padding-right:2px;}

.biggo {font-weight:bold; font-size: 120%;}
.huge  {font-weight:bold; font-size: 140%;}
.verde {color: green;}

.rosso {background:yellow; color:red; font-size:100%;
        font-weight:bold;
        font-family:serif;
      }

div#crea table {border:2px solid #789; text-align:right; padding:2px;}
div#solvi table {border:2px solid #897; text-align:right; padding:2px;}
